Duduza – A 64-year-old man was shot and killed during a hijacking in Duduza, Zulu section, on Monday evening
It is alleged the victim had arrived home when two armed men pounced on him while he was opening his garage door.
Duduza police spokesperson Sgt Harry Manaka said they threatened him at gunpoint and a struggle ensued.

“The owner was shot twice, once in the upper body and in his right hand.
“They then drove away with his vehicle, a Chevrolet Aveo, which was later recovered by Tracker on the soccer field in Tsakani Extension 12B,” he explained.
Police are appealing to anyone who may have credible information that could lead to the arrest of the criminals to contact the Duduza SAPS on 071 675 7027 or Crime Stop on 0800 10111.
